NURSERY ROAD - streets of Slough (England).
Explore "NURSERY ROAD" on the map of Slough in street view mode
Click on the buttons below to display the map of NURSERY ROAD, Slough, United Kingdom
Search street by name:
Tags:
NURSERY ROAD on the map of Slough,
Slough satellite view, Slough street view.
Source: Ordnance Survey Open Data